在CentOS系統中,Sniffer并非直接用于提升網絡質量的工具,而是一個強大的網絡監控和分析工具。通過使用Sniffer,管理員可以捕獲和分析網絡流量,從而識別和解決網絡問題,優化網絡性能。以下是如何在CentOS系統中利用Sniffer進行網絡監控的步驟:
首先,需要在CentOS系統上安裝Sniffer??梢允褂靡韵旅钸M行安裝:
sudo yum install tcpdump
使用tcpdump命令可以捕獲網絡流量。例如,要捕獲所有通過eth0接口的數據包,可以使用以下命令:
sudo tcpdump -i eth0
捕獲數據包后,可以使用tcpdump的其他選項進行分析。例如,要查看特定端口的流量,可以使用:
sudo tcpdump -i eth0 port 80
tcpdump提供了實時監控的功能,可以持續顯示網絡流量。例如:
sudo tcpdump -i eth0 -w output.pcap
這將把捕獲的數據包保存到output.pcap文件中,以便后續分析。
通過分析捕獲的數據包,可以識別網絡中的瓶頸。例如,如果某個接口的流量異常高,可能是由于網絡擁塞或某個應用消耗了大量帶寬。
可以使用tcpdump的過濾功能來檢測異常流量。例如,要檢測異常的TCP連接,可以使用:
sudo tcpdump -i eth0 'tcp[13:1] & 0xf0 != 0x40'
廣播風暴是網絡中常見的問題之一。通過Sniffer可以監控網絡中的廣播流量,識別出產生廣播風暴的源頭,并采取相應的措施。
根據Sniffer的監控結果,可以優化網絡配置。例如,如果發現某個網卡的流量異常高,可以考慮調整網絡設備的配置,或者升級網絡設備。
通過上述方法,可以利用Sniffer在CentOS系統中進行有效的網絡監控和分析,從而提升網絡質量。需要注意的是,Sniffer是一個強大的工具,但也需要謹慎使用,避免對網絡性能造成影響。在進行任何網絡配置更改之前,建議在測試環境中驗證更改的效果。